“PULL IT BACK; I’M NOT AFRAID!” she said.
Five years old with the attitude of a tiger
gnawing on a zookeeper’s neck,
playfully that is.
She had her tongue out,
being sassy with some neighbor boy.
He had a sling shot aimed right for her big toe,
and despite all of her courage
she had a slight wince of uncertainty
starting with the wrinkled skin around her eyes.
Then with a practiced nonchalance
she pointedly yelled, “BOO!”
He ran into the woods
and he was never seen again.
Legend has it that at the age of fifty-seven
a mysterious old man pulled her into the woods
and cut off that menacing big toe.
